Overview
The Volvo 740 represents a significant chapter in the history of the Swedish manufacturer, serving as the volume-selling counterpart to the more upscale 760 series. Introduced to the market in 1984 for the 1985 model year, the 740 was engineered to provide the robust safety standards and boxy, functional aesthetic that defined Volvo during the 1980s. It utilized the same platform as the 760 but featured a simplified trim level and a focus on four-cylinder engine configurations, making it more accessible to a broader demographic of buyers seeking durability and utility.
Throughout its production run, the 740 was manufactured in various locations, including Torslanda, Sweden, and Halifax, Nova Scotia. The vehicle became a staple of the North American market, favored by families and professionals who prioritized longevity and structural integrity. Its rear-wheel-drive architecture and longitudinal engine placement were hallmarks of Volvo’s traditional engineering philosophy. While the 740 underwent various cosmetic and mechanical updates during its lifespan—including the transition to a more aerodynamic front-end design in later years—it remained fundamentally consistent in its mission to offer a reliable, safe, and spacious midsize sedan and wagon.
By the time production concluded in 1992, the 740 had solidified its reputation as one of the most dependable vehicles of its era. Its legacy persists in the used car market, where enthusiasts value the simplicity of its mechanical systems and the ease of maintenance. The 740 is frequently cited for its high-mileage capability, often exceeding several hundred thousand miles with consistent care, which has helped maintain its status as a practical choice for those interested in classic, utilitarian transportation.

Consumer Insights & Market Appeal
The Volvo 740 is widely regarded in the used car market for its exceptional mechanical durability, particularly concerning its “Redblock” engine, which is known to survive well beyond 200,000 miles with basic maintenance. Prospective buyers should prioritize vehicles with documented service histories, as common issues often involve aging electrical wiring harnesses, vacuum leaks, and worn suspension bushings. While the interior materials are robust, headliner sagging and dashboard cracking are frequent cosmetic concerns due to age and sun exposure. Today, the 740 appeals to enthusiasts looking for a straightforward, rear-wheel-drive platform that is easy to repair, offers significant cargo space in wagon configurations, and provides a distinct, classic aesthetic that remains functional for daily driving.
